开发者指南 - C# LaTeX 渲染 .NET 插件

The C# LaTeX 渲染插件开发指南 为希望在其 .NET 应用程序中渲染 LaTeX 数学表达式和图形的开发人员提供了全面的资源。本指南旨在帮助您创建高效、可重用且易于集成的 C# .NET LaTeX 渲染插件。

您将学习到的内容

  • 如何使用 C# .NET 插件渲染 LaTeX 数学表达式。
  • 将 LaTeX 图形渲染为 PNG 和 SVG 格式的技术。
  • .NET LaTeX 渲染插件开发的最佳实践。
  • C# .NET LaTeX 渲染插件的故障排除技巧。
  • 将 C# LaTeX 插件集成到 .NET 应用程序中的策略,包括 .NET Core。

可用插件

探索我们设计的插件系列,以增强您的 LaTeX 渲染能力:

开始使用 .NET LaTeX 渲染插件

.NET LaTeX 渲染插件初学者教程

如果您是 LaTeX 渲染的新手,我们的教程是一个理想的起点。学习 C# 中 LaTeX 图形和数学渲染插件的基础知识,并深入了解如何创建可重用的渲染插件。

高级 C# LaTeX 渲染插件技术

对于经验丰富的开发人员,我们探讨高性能 LaTeX 渲染的高级技术,包括优化图像质量、设置自定义颜色以及处理复杂图形和方程。

示例代码和最佳实践

我们的指南包括 .NET LaTeX 渲染插件的 C# 示例代码,展示实际实现并强调开发强大插件的最佳实践。

.NET 中 LaTeX 数学渲染的示例

// 创建 LaTeX 数学渲染器的实例
var mathRenderer = new MathRendererPlugin();
var options = new PngMathRendererPluginOptions
{
    BackgroundColor = Color.White,
    TextColor = Color.Black
};
// 设置 LaTeX 表达式
options.AddInputDataSource(new StringDataSource("E=mc^2"));

// 指定输出文件路径
using (Stream stream = File.Open("output.png", FileMode.Create))
{
    options.AddOutputDataTarget(new StreamDataSource(stream));
    mathRenderer.Process(options);
}

.NET 中 LaTeX 图形渲染的示例

// 创建 LaTeX 图形渲染器的实例
var figureRenderer = new FigureRendererPlugin();
var figureOptions = new PngFigureRendererPluginOptions
{
    BackgroundColor = Color.Transparent,
    Margin = 10
};
// 添加 LaTeX 图形数据
figureOptions.AddInputDataSource(new StringDataSource(@"\begin{figure} \includegraphics{example.jpg} \end{figure}"));

// 指定输出文件路径
using (Stream stream = File.Open("figure_output.png", FileMode.Create))
{
    figureOptions.AddOutputDataTarget(new StreamDataSource(stream));
    figureRenderer.Process(figureOptions);
}

性能优化和故障排除

为确保使用 .NET Aspose.TeX 插件 时的最佳性能,请考虑以下提示:

  • 定期更新到最新版本的 Aspose.TeX。
  • 针对不同图像类型优化您的渲染选项。
  • 确保正确处理资源,以避免批量渲染时的内存泄漏。
  • 请参阅我们的故障排除指南以获取常见问题的解决方案。

如需帮助,请访问我们的 [故障排除 Aspose.TeX .NET 插件](troubleshooting-Aspose.TeX .NET-plugins) 部分。

 中文